
This Python Course is a Depth Introduction to Fundamental Python Programming Concepts and Python Programming Language.
β±οΈ Length: 5.5 total hours
β 4.40/5 rating
π₯ 270,962 students
π January 2021 update
Add-On Information:
Noteβ Make sure your ππππ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the ππππ¦π² cart before Enrolling!
- Course Caption: This Python Course is a Depth Introduction to Fundamental Python Programming Concepts and Python Programming Language. Length: 5.5 total hours 4.40/5 rating 270,962 students January 2021 update
-
Course Overview
- Embark on an exciting journey into the world of programming with this meticulously designed “Python Complete Course For Beginners.” Python, renowned for its readability and versatility, is the ideal first language for aspiring developers, data scientists, and automation specialists.
- This course serves as your comprehensive gateway, guiding you from absolute zero to a foundational understanding of Python’s core mechanics and syntax. We demystify the initial hurdles of programming, presenting complex ideas in an easily digestible format suitable for anyone with an eagerness to learn.
- Spanning 5.5 hours, the curriculum is crafted to be efficient yet thorough, ensuring you grasp the essential building blocks without feeling overwhelmed. You’ll engage with practical examples and explanations that cement your learning, building a robust intellectual framework for all future programming endeavors.
- Join a community of over 270,000 satisfied learners who have rated this course highly, a testament to its clarity and effectiveness. Updated in January 2021, the content remains relevant and reflective of contemporary Python practices, providing you with a solid and up-to-date educational experience.
-
Requirements / Prerequisites
- Absolutely no prior programming experience is necessary. This course is explicitly structured for individuals taking their very first steps into coding.
- A basic understanding of how to operate a computer, navigate file systems, and use a web browser.
- A computer (Windows, macOS, or Linux) with an internet connection to download and install Python and access course materials.
- A genuine curiosity and willingness to learn the fundamentals of coding and logical problem-solving.
- An open mind to experiment with code, make mistakes, and learn from them in a supportive learning environment.
-
Skills Covered / Tools Used
- Core Programming Logic: Develop a strong understanding of sequential execution, conditional decision-making using `if`, `elif`, `else` constructs, and repetitive actions through `for` and `while` loops.
- Foundational Data Handling: Learn to conceptualize and manage diverse types of information, including numerical values, textual strings, and boolean flags, understanding their distinct behaviors and applications in Python.
- Modular Code Design: Master the art of encapsulating logic into reusable blocks, significantly enhancing code organization, readability, and maintainability.
- Interacting with Users: Acquire the ability to prompt users for input and display output, enabling the creation of basic interactive programs.
- Problem Decomposition: Cultivate a systematic approach to breaking down larger problems into smaller, manageable components that can be translated into code.
- Basic Debugging Techniques: Gain introductory skills in identifying and resolving common syntax and logical errors in your Python scripts.
- Introduction to Standard Library: Familiarize yourself with how to import and utilize pre-built modules from Python’s extensive standard library to extend the functionality of your programs.
- Tools Utilized: You will primarily work with the Python Interpreter and a text editor such as IDLE (Python’s Integrated Development and Learning Environment) or another lightweight code editor like VS Code or Sublime Text for writing and executing your scripts. Command-line interaction will also be introduced for script execution.
-
Benefits / Outcomes
- Solid Programming Foundation: You will emerge with a robust understanding of the core principles that underpin all programming languages, making it easier to learn others in the future.
- Enhanced Logical Thinking: This course will sharpen your analytical and problem-solving skills, training your mind to approach challenges with a structured, computational perspective.
- Confidence in Scripting: Gain the ability to independently write, execute, and understand fundamental Python programs, enabling you to automate simple tasks or process data.
- Pathway to Advanced Topics: Equipped with essential knowledge, you will be well-prepared to delve into more specialized Python domains, such as web development, data analysis, machine learning, or cybersecurity.
- Career Readiness: Lay down a critical skill set that is in high demand across numerous industries, opening doors to various technical roles.
- Personal Project Capability: Start building simple applications and utilities for personal use, turning your ideas into functional code.
-
PROS
- Highly Accessible: Perfect for absolute beginners with no prior coding experience, thanks to its clear, step-by-step approach.
- Community Endorsed: High ratings from nearly 300,000 students signify a well-regarded and effective learning experience.
- Time-Efficient: At 5.5 hours, it offers a concise yet comprehensive introduction, making it ideal for those with limited time.
- Up-to-Date Content: The January 2021 update ensures the course material is current and relevant.
- Fundamental Focus: Provides a strong grounding in core concepts crucial for any future programming journey.
-
CONS
- Due to its introductory nature and length, this course does not delve into advanced Python libraries, object-oriented programming, or complex project development.
Learning Tracks: English,IT & Software,IT Certifications